520 | _aABSTRACT Potato is a well-known tuberous plant that its storage is a necessity especially in commercial scale productions. A greater percentage of post-harvest losses in the potato value chain has been experienced and recorded during storage by many researchers, thus this research is also designed to evaluate the behavior of three potato cultivars in TRNC at different storage conditions. Giving the fact that different potato cultivars behave differently under different storage conditions, thus it is important to determine which potato cultivar as well as in which storage condition stores for longer period while maintaining its quality. Three potato cultivars (Spunta, Asterix and Alverstone Russette) were stored under 3 different temperature conditions and in different time frame. The samples were evaluated for weight loss, degree of firmness, average sprout per tuber and disease, sugar content. Data was analyzed by using SPSS at 0.5 significant level. The results showed a significant difference in firmness with respect to time, cultivar, and temperature. Firmness generally decreased with time for all cultivars in all storage conditions but the minimum mean firmness (8.381kg/cm2 ) was seen in Spunta while the highest mean firmness (9.781kg/cm2 ) was seen in Asterix The degree of firmness with respect to temperature as in the results could be represented as 40C >220C>180C. For sugar content, it increased with time for all storage conditions with significant differences seen at single, double, and triple interactions. Alverstone was seen to have the highest TSS throughout storage with a mean of 4.8750Brix followed by Asterix 4.6470 Brix and lastly Spunta 4.5470 Brix. Sugar content was seen to decrease with increasing temperature. Percentage (%) weight loss was also seen to increase with time with significant differences at all levels of interaction. Asterix posted the highest weight loss with a mean weight loss % of 17.42% followed by Alverstone (8.08%) and lastly Spunta (5.83%). The differences with respect to temperature could be represented as 180C >40C>220C. Asterix at 180C showed the highest number of average sprout (8 sprout per tuber) as compared to Spunta with 3 sprout per tuber and Alverstone with 2 sprout per tuber at the end of storage. Alverstone was seen to have the longest dormancy period. In all storage condition though with some deviations, Spunta showed a better performance followed by Asterix and lastly Alverstone when considering storing potato especially for processing purpose.
